#pragma once
#include "gamepad_device.h"
// Mouse position and buttons
extern u8 mo_buttons[4];
extern s32 mo_x_abs[4];
extern s32 mo_y_abs[4];
extern f32 mo_x_delta[4];
extern f32 mo_y_delta[4];
extern f32 mo_wheel_delta[4];
extern s32 mo_x_prev[4];
extern s32 mo_y_prev[4];
void SetMousePosition(int x, int y, int width, int height, u32 mouseId = 0);
void SetRelativeMousePosition(float xrel, float yrel, u32 mouseId = 0);
class MouseInputMapping : public InputMapping
{
public:
MouseInputMapping()
{
name = "Mouse";
set_button(DC_BTN_A, 2); // Left
set_button(DC_BTN_B, 1); // Right
set_button(DC_BTN_START, 3); // Middle
dirty = false;
}
};
class Mouse : public GamepadDevice
{
protected:
Mouse(const char *apiName, int maplePort = 0) : GamepadDevice(maplePort, apiName) {
this->_name = "Mouse";
}
virtual std::shared_ptr<InputMapping> getDefaultMapping() override {
return std::make_shared<MouseInputMapping>();
}
public:
enum Button {
LEFT_BUTTON = 2,
RIGHT_BUTTON = 1,
MIDDLE_BUTTON = 3,
BUTTON_4 = 4,
BUTTON_5 = 5
};
virtual const char *get_button_name(u32 code) override
{
switch((Button)code)
{
case LEFT_BUTTON:
return "Left Button";
case RIGHT_BUTTON:
return "Right Button";
case MIDDLE_BUTTON:
return "Middle Button";
case BUTTON_4:
return "Button 4";
case BUTTON_5:
return "Button 5";
default:
return nullptr;
}
}
void setAbsPos(int x, int y, int width, int height);
void setRelPos(float deltax, float deltay);
void setButton(Button button, bool pressed);
void setWheel(int delta);
};
class SystemMouse : public Mouse
{
protected:
SystemMouse(const char *apiName, int maplePort = 0) : Mouse(apiName, maplePort) {}
public:
void setAbsPos(int x, int y, int width, int height);
void setButton(Button button, bool pressed);
void setWheel(int delta);
};
